Abstract
This thesis describes improvements made to an existing Millimeter-Wave Scalar Network Analyzer. The system is automated and can be used to make return and/or insertion loss measurements from 60 to 90 GHz. Measurement data can be printed or plotted on a CRT or thermal printer. Additionally, a high resolution plot with up to 4 colors can be made on an external plotter.
Other topics which are discussed include software modification, improved performance in measurement taking, dynamic range of the system, component influence on measurements and comparison of device measurements with those obtained from previous theses and manufacturer specifications.
